MUS 221B - Advanced Voice Class

Description:
This course is designed for experienced voice students. Course work will include individual instruction in a "master-class" situation and lectures given to aid students in the development and understanding of the art and science of singing. Students will be encouraged to refine their vocal technique and identify the elements that contribute to the "effective communicator-performer." Repeatable for additional credit(s). (45 lecture/lab hours) (formerly MUS 223) (D Prerequisite: MUS 122B or consent of instructor; ENG 21 or 22 and MATH 1B with a grade of C or better or equivalent.
